BMS-HOSxP Community

HOSxP => แจ้งปัญหา / ขอความช่วยเหลือ => ข้อความที่เริ่มโดย: Slowrider ที่ กันยายน 02, 2010, 09:47:50 AM

หัวข้อ: ขอความช่วยเหลือหน่อยครับผม..............
เริ่มหัวข้อโดย: Slowrider ที่ กันยายน 02, 2010, 09:47:50 AM
server hosxp ที่โรงพยาบาลเสียครับผม

ฮาร์ดดิสพัง ซื่งทางโรงพยาบาลได้ทำการสำรองข้อมูลไว้แล้ว แต่เนื่องจากข้อมูลไม่อัปเดทเป็นปัจจุบันเท่าไร

คือข้อมูลหายไปสองอาทิตย์ครับ ทางศูนย์คอมจึงนำฮาร์ดดิสที่มีข้อมูลครบถ้วน (แต่เสียอยู่) ไปกู้ข้อมูลครับ

ทางบริษัทที่รับกู้ข้อมูล เค้าก็กู้ฮาร์ดดิสตัวนั้นขึ้นมาได้ครับผม (ได้เฉพาะข้อมูล) แต่ทีนี้เค้าต้องการทราบว่า ฐานข้อมูลของ Hosxp นั้น มีข้อมูลประเภทไร ชื่ออะไรบ้าง เค้าจะได้ดึงออกมาให้ถูก แต่ทางศูนย์คอมไม่ทราบชื่อฐานข้อมูลเลยครับผม เลยอยากจะรบกวนผู้รู้บอกหน่อยครับผม ว่าฐานข้อมูลใน Hosxp ที่เราจะนำมาใช้ใส่ใน server ตัวใหม่นี่ชื่อว่าอะไรครับ เค้าจะได้ดึงออกมาให้ถูก

Ps. ขอโทษด้วยครับที่อ่านแล้วดูงง ๆ เพราะผมไม่ค่อยมีความรู้เรื่องระบบของฐานข้อมูล Hosxp เลย :-[
หัวข้อ: Re: ขอความช่วยเหลือหน่อยครับผม..............
เริ่มหัวข้อโดย: เกื้อกูล ครับ.. ที่ กันยายน 02, 2010, 09:50:08 AM
แนะนำตัว....

ลองตรวจสอบ จาก connection ของเครื่องลูกก็ได้...ว่า ตั้งค่าการเชื่อมต่อไปที่เครื่องใด

ฐานข้อมูลชื่อไร  แต่เป็น  mysql และ  user อะไร  และใช  password อะๆไร  แต่ร้านต้องรู้่ว่าฐานข้อมูล คือ mysql   database นะครับ  ไม่ใช้่ excel   :)
หัวข้อ: Re: ขอความช่วยเหลือหน่อยครับผม..............
เริ่มหัวข้อโดย: Oct. Man ที่ กันยายน 02, 2010, 09:51:52 AM
ให้ admin คุยกับทางร้านซิครับ ผมว่าคุณคงไม่ใช่ admin ตัวจริงแน่เลย  ;D  ;D  ;D
หัวข้อ: Re: ขอความช่วยเหลือหน่อยครับผม..............
เริ่มหัวข้อโดย: dusit ที่ กันยายน 02, 2010, 09:56:00 AM
ถ้าบอกชื่อ folder แทนแล้วให้เอาข้อมูลมาทั้งหมดใน folder ได้ไหมครับ
แต่ถ้าจะเอา file ลอง list ชื่อ file ใน folder นี้ทั้งหมด รวมถึง ใน folder ย่อยด้วย
C:\Program Files\HOSxP\MySQL\data
ก็หลายพันไฟล์ ครับ

แต่ไม่รู้ว่าเอากลับมา copy ทับจะใช้ได้ไหม แต่ก็เอามาก่อนเด่วคงมีท่านอื่นช่วยได้ ให้มีของเหมือนเดิมกลับมาก่อนครับ
หัวข้อ: Re: ขอความช่วยเหลือหน่อยครับผม..............
เริ่มหัวข้อโดย: Oct. Man ที่ กันยายน 02, 2010, 10:18:11 AM
ถ้าบอกชื่อ folder แทนแล้วให้เอาข้อมูลมาทั้งหมดใน folder ได้ไหมครับ
แต่ถ้าจะเอา file ลอง list ชื่อ file ใน folder นี้ทั้งหมด รวมถึง ใน folder ย่อยด้วย
C:\Program Files\HOSxP\MySQL\data
ก็หลายพันไฟล์ ครับ

แต่ไม่รู้ว่าเอากลับมา copy ทับจะใช้ได้ไหม แต่ก็เอามาก่อนเด่วคงมีท่านอื่นช่วยได้ ให้มีของเหมือนเดิมกลับมาก่อนครับ


server เป็น windows หรือ linux ครับ ผมยังงงๆนะครับเนี่ย
หัวข้อ: Re: ขอความช่วยเหลือหน่อยครับผม..............
เริ่มหัวข้อโดย: Bordin ที่ กันยายน 02, 2010, 10:25:43 AM
Server OS อะไรครับ..

เดิมฐานข้อมูล hosxp ใช้ชื่ออะไร..

ใช้ innodb หรือ myisam ??

 :)
หัวข้อ: Re: ขอความช่วยเหลือหน่อยครับผม..............
เริ่มหัวข้อโดย: nuttavut ที่ กันยายน 02, 2010, 10:33:50 AM
วิธีการ ... สิ่งที่ต้องมีนะครับ...
1 . folder database อันนี้แล้วแต่ท่านใช้ windows หรือ linux
2. my.cnf หรือ my.ini
3. เครื่องใหม่ ที่ลง mysql เวอร์ชั่นเดิม(ให้เหมือนของเดิม)


จากนั้น
เอา ข้อ 1 ไปไว้ที่ตำแหน่งเดิม
        ถ้าเป็น windows --> C:\Program Files\HOSxP\MySQL\data
        ถ้าเป็น linux(เช่น centos ) ---> /var/lib/mysql
เอา ข้อ 2 ไปไว้ที่ตำแหน่งเดิม
       ถ้าเป็น windows --> C:\windows
       ถ้าเป็น linux(เช่น centos ) ---> /etc

จากนั้น ลอง start mysql ถ้า start ได้ ก็แสดงว่า มีหวัง หากข้อมูลไม่เสียหาย ก็น่าจะstart ได้ หากไม่ได้ก็ต้องใช้ force recovery ช่วยครับ.....ลองทดสอบดูก่อน..ย้ำนะครับว่าให้ copy file ที่กู้มาได้ไว้ดีๆ อย่าไปทำอะไรกับก้อนนั้น ...ถ้ายังโชคดีก็มีหวังครับ.... ;D
หัวข้อ: Re: ขอความช่วยเหลือหน่อยครับผม..............
เริ่มหัวข้อโดย: Slowrider ที่ กันยายน 02, 2010, 10:55:07 AM
ขอบคุณทุกท่านครับผม.........
หัวข้อ: Re: ขอความช่วยเหลือหน่อยครับผม..............
เริ่มหัวข้อโดย: Bordin ที่ กันยายน 02, 2010, 11:51:13 AM
ถ้า innodb ไฟล์นามสกุล .ibd .frm
ถ้า myisam จะมี 3 ไฟล์คือ .myi .myd .frm

 ;D ;D
หัวข้อ: Re: ขอความช่วยเหลือหน่อยครับผม..............
เริ่มหัวข้อโดย: d^_^b►►ทิว ที่ กันยายน 03, 2010, 22:37:37 PM
น่าเห็นใจ ขอภาวนาให้ฐานข้อมูลเป็นแบบ myisam น่ะครับ ทุกอย่างจะง่ายในทันที
แค่ก๊อปมาวางไว้ที่เดิม แต่ถ้าเป็น innodb งานเข้าแล้วยากมากมากหรืออาจไม่ได้เลย แต่ก็ลองพยายามดูครับ
มีไฟล์ต้องเอากลับมาสองที่ครับ อยู่ใน C:\Program Files\HOSxP\MySQL\data ไฟล์ชื่อ
 - ib_logfile0
 - ib_logfile1
 - ibdata1
 - Folder นั้นๆ หรือเอามาทุก folder
และอยู่ใน C:\WINDOWS ไฟล์ชื่อ
 - my.ini
อันนี้หมายถึงใช้ windows เป็น server น่ะครับ